Are you ready for Duke’s competitive procurement for renewable energy in North Carolina?
H.B. 589 has dramatically changed how utility-scale renewable energy generators will sell power to Duke. H.B. 589 established a new framework and competitive process for Duke to procure 2,660 MWs of renewable energy over a period of 45 months. The first Competitive Procurement of Renewable Energy (“CPRE”) Program is expected to be released in mid 2018.
